Official abstract text for this publication.
A cooling cigarette filter and a smoking product are provided. The cooling cigarette filter comprises a cooling section. The cooling section is provided with one or more channels connecting two ends of the cooling section, and an inner surface of each channel is coated with a cooling material. The cooling material comprises an inorganic phase change material and PEG, and the inorganic phase change material comprises at least one of Na2CO3·10H2O, CH3COONa·3H2O, CaCl2·4H2O, and Na2SO4·10H2O. The cooling cigarette filter has the advantages of ensuring the amount of smoke and lowering the temperature of the smoke entering the mouth, especially in the cooling section. Through the combination design of the structure of the cooling stick and the type and amount of the cooling material, the smoke can flow out of a smoke generation section rapidly and smoothly.

The invention claimed is: 1. A cooling cigarette filter, comprising a cooling section, wherein: the cooling section is provided with one or more channels connecting two ends of the cooling section; an inner surface of each channel is coated with a cooling material; the cooling material is a compound mixture of an inorganic phase change material and PEG; and the inorganic phase change material comprises at least one of Na 2 CO 3 ·10H 2 O, CH 3 COONa·3H 2 O, CaCl 2 ·4H 2 O, and Na 2 SO 4 ·10H 2 O. 2.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 1 , wherein the PEG comprises at least one of PEG-200, PEG-400, PEG-600, PEG-800, PEG-1000, PEG-1500, PEG-2000, PEG-4000, PEG-6000, PEG-8000, PEG-10000, and PEG-20000. 3.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 1 , wherein the PEG is at least one of PEG-200, PEG-400, PEG-600, PEG-800, PEG-1000, PEG-1500, PEG-2000, PEG-4000, PEG-6000, and PEG-8000. 4.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 1 , wherein a mass ratio of the inorganic phase change material to the PEG in the cooling material is (1-2):(1-5). 5.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 1 , wherein a coating amount of the cooling material is 3-50 g/m 2 . 6.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 5 , wherein the coating amount of the cooling material is 5-30 g/m 2 . 7.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 1 , wherein the channel is a through hole or an irregular hole. 8.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 1 , wherein: the cooling section is formed by repeatedly bending or twisting a carrier in a cylindrical space; the cooling material is coated on a surface of the carrier; and the carrier is one of paper, an organic polymer film, and a non-woven fabric. 9. The cooling cigarette filter according to claim 1 , wherein the cooling section is formed by bundling a plurality of cylinders, and the cooling material is coated on inner surfaces and/or outer surfaces of the cylinders. 10.
